<h3>What is Financial accounting?</h3>

Financial accounting is the branch of accounting concerned with the summary, analysis, and reporting of a company's financial transactions. This entails preparing financial statements for public consumption.

The primary goal of Financial Accounting is to reveal the business's profits and losses and to provide a true and fair view of the business, with the goal of protecting the interests of various stakeholders, both internal and external to the business.

In practice, financial accounting's main goal is to accurately prepare an organization's financial accounts for a specific period, also known as financial statements. The income statement, balance sheet, and statement of cash flows are the three primary financial statements.

The two types of values that exist are terminal values and instrumental values. Terminal values are the ones people consider of the greatest importance and desire the most. These consist of goals sought after by individuals during their whole life, such as happiness, recognition, professional success, and more. On the other hand, instrumental values relate to beliefs about what are right means to fulfilling the terminal values, such as honesty, sincerity, ethics, etc. These values have more relation to the characteristics of their personality and character.
